The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in Central London with a requirement for knowledge and experience of Microsoft products and/or services. Included is a benchmarking guide to the salaries offered in vacancies that have cited Microsoft over the 6 months to 14 May 2024 with a comparison to the same period in the previous 2 years.

The figures below represent the IT labour market in general and are not representative of salaries within the Microsoft Corporation.

6 months to
14 May 2024
Same period 2023 Same period 2022
Rank 6 6 12
Rank change year-on-year 0 +6 +2
Permanent jobs citing Microsoft 728 1,004 1,227
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in Central London 19.36% 19.41% 15.02%
As % of the Vendors category 48.28% 47.99% 40.71%
Number of salaries quoted 555 748 902
10th Percentile £36,250 £34,925 £35,000
25th Percentile £46,250 £42,333 £46,250
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£65,000 £60,000 £62,500
Median % change year-on-year +8.33% -4.00% +4.17%
75th Percentile £81,250 £78,750 £77,500
90th Percentile £97,000 £100,000 £91,125
London median annual salary £60,500 £62,500 £60,000
% change year-on-year -3.20% +4.17% -
